Don't know why, but cars and airplanes were my Pokemon when I was a young kid (before there was Pokemon). My dad and uncle were into big-block Mopars. My uncle had a body shop and specialized in repairing what was "exotic" at the time (Jaguars, Mercedes, older cars...). A relative in California took me for a ride in his 356 when I was 5 years old and that was a very different experience. We were cornering around the back streets of Moraga at 60+ mph and that car didn't care. Big Mopars won't do that. Then we stopped at a Porsche dealership to see his buddy and the brand-new 930 in the showroom was the most beautiful thing I had ever seen. That was ~1975.
I can't tell you how many 911's I built in LEGO from then on. Life and reality set in and I thought I'd never own one. Things aligned and I started casually looking for a coupe in 2008. I didn't find what I wanted and stopped looking in early 2010. One June Saturday morning I sat down at my PC with a cup of coffee, opened Craigslist, got the car/truck section, and what is now my Targa was at the top of the list. Sometimes cars find you. So I found myself with a non-running '75 911s Targa that I had flat-bedded home in big pieces and I needed parts and advice. Google brought me to Pelican and I lived in the tech section for several months. I started attending a local Cars & Coffee gathering to look at other 911's and ran across a couple of guys standing around a yellow backdated car telling jokes. One was really funny - I asked where they heard that. The guy smoking a cigar said he read it on the Pelican Off-Topic forum. (And incidentally that's also how I met Eric and Harry and Dennis and a few others here on Pelican...) And so I went home and looked for that forum and here I am. I visit here about 3x more than the tech forum now... |

20 years ago, I was driving my brand-new-to-me 1987 924S when I ran over a wheel chock that fell of a county dump truck. Following a little too close, so no time to react and bam, there goes the power steering pump bracket.
I found a local Porsche Mechanic (Momentum Motorworks, Birmingham AL) who also convinced me that I desperately need a front-of-engine service. I wanted to do it myself, but he first directed me to the Pelican Parts Bulletin Board and assigned homework: Start from the beginning of the Porsche 924/944/968 Technical Forum, and read everything. I called him back the next day and had him do the front end service. Since then, I have performed all the 924S maintenance myself; thanks to these Pelican Parts Forums. I only decided to see what PPOT was all about around 3-4 years ago. Interesting community we have here! Here she is on her 30th birthday: ![]()
